摘要

水凝胶的柔韧表面和化学相容性使它们在抗菌材料的研究和开发中特别具有吸引力。然而,同时设计具有多种抗菌机制的坚韧水凝胶仍然是一个挑战。受人体皮肤的启发,以两性离子[2-(甲基丙烯基)乙基]二甲基-(3-丙基磺酸盐)氢氧化铵(SBMA)为基质,以半胱胺(CA-CdTe量子点)为填料,通过胶束共聚技术制备了具有细菌防污、检测和灭活功能的水凝胶,实现了多种抗菌机制的集成。实验分析表明,SBMA/CA-CdTe/胶束(SCM)水凝胶对革兰氏阴性菌(大肠杆菌)和革兰氏阳性菌(金黄色葡萄球菌)均具有抗菌活性,证明其具有良好的广谱抗菌性能。引入胶束使SCM水凝胶具有优异的亲水性、稳定性和机械性能。此外,SCM水凝胶具有显著的自粘特性,使其能够作为仿生皮肤紧密粘附在目标表面,保护其免受细菌污染。此外,SCM水凝胶仿生皮肤具有良好的导电性和生物相容性,能够将人体活动的运动幅度转化为稳定的电信号,具有人体运动传感应用的潜力。综上所述,本课题设计的SCM水凝胶仿生皮肤作为一种多功能抗菌平台,可有效减少细菌污染,在医疗保健和生命科学领域具有重要的应用潜力。

Hydrogel biomimetic skin inspired by human skin for resisting bacterial infection
The flexible surface and chemical compatibility of hydrogels render them particularly appealing for research and development in antibacterial materials. However, designing tough hydrogels with multiple antibacterial mechanisms simultaneously remains a challenge. Inspired by the human skin, a hydrogel with bacterial antifouling, detection, and inactivation functions has been prepared using zwitterionic [2-(methylacrylyl) ethyl] dimethyl-(3-propyl sulfonate) ammonium hydroxide (SBMA) as the matrix and cadmium telluride quantum dots functionalised with cysteamine (CA-CdTe QDs) as the filler through micelle copolymerisation technology, achieving the integration of multiple antimicrobial mechanisms. The experimental analysis demonstrated that the SBMA/CA-CdTe/Micelle (SCM) hydrogel exhibited antibacterial activity against both Gram-negative bacteria (Escherichia coli) and Gram-positive bacteria (Staphylococcus aureus), proving its excellent broad-spectrum antibacterial properties. Introducing micelles imparts excellent hydrophilicity, stability, and mechanical properties to the SCM hydrogel. Moreover, the SCM hydrogels possess significant self-adhesive properties, enabling them to function as biomimetic skin that tightly adheres to target surfaces, protecting them from bacterial contamination. In addition, the SCM hydrogel biomimetic skin exhibits good electrical conductivity and biocompatibility, capable of converting the motion amplitude of human activity into stable electrical signals, suggesting potential for human motion sensing applications. Overall, the SCM hydrogel biomimetic skin designed in this work, as a multifunctional antibacterial platform, effectively reduces bacterial contamination and holds significant application potential in healthcare and life sciences.
